First images from The Young Offenders series 4

Comedy set to return after four-year absence

Here are the first images from the upcoming fourth series of The Young Offenders.

The show is set to return late this year after a four-year absence. However, despite not being on TV, the Irish comedy it has continued to  be popular on iPlayer, with 6.3million requests last year. 

Spinning off from a 2016 film, the previous three series originally aired on BBC Three, with a 2018 Christmas special seeing the show move to BBC One for the first time.

Young Offenders series 4

Created, written and directed by Peter Foott, the series stars  Alex Murphy and Chris Walley as tearaway Conor MacSweeney and Jock O’Keeffe; Shane Casey as local 'nutjob' Billy Murphy, Hilary Rose as Conor’s mum Mairéad  and Dominic MacHale as Sgt Tony Healy, his putative stepfather.
